Ten years building trust. Her voice is calm. Her mind, an abyss no one suspects.
Maren has spent ten years in Vhar-Kaz. Ten years as the most approachable counselor, the most reasonable, the one who always has a calm answer for every problem. In a place where tension between clans never lets up, her presence has been the oil that keeps the wheels from grinding.
No one questions her. And in the Drakhthar universe, that should be the first warning sign.
“The best lie is not the one that goes undetected. It is the one no one wants to detect.”
Maren slips out alone through the south gate at night. She has done it more than once. No one knows because no one looks that way at those hours. Or because those who know have chosen to say nothing. The line between those two possibilities is Maren's story in Book I.
Book I does not resolve the mystery of Maren. It is one of the threads the Drakhthar universe deliberately leaves open — a question the reader carries beyond the final page.
